    This x2 and what is the best one to go with? Opinions...

    Depends what youre looking for.

    M38 is the most uncommon and most expensive of the basic mosin types.
    Round 91/30 is the basic mosin and most affordable model.
    Hex 91/30 costs more but is a little more desirable as far as collectors value.
    The chinese type 53 are gonna be in more rough cosmetic shape but be a good affordable shooter.

    Thats only scratching the surface with mosins.
